Here’s a look at some interesting events that took place on this day in history:
1942 – Year-round daylight saving time is reinstated in the United States as a wartime measure to help conserve energy resources (More info)
1950 – Senator Joseph McCarthy accuses the US Department of State of being filled with Communists (More info)

Here’s a look at some interesting events that took place on this day in history:
1587 – Mary Queen of Scots is executed on suspicion of having been involved in a plot to murder her cousin, Queen Elizabeth I (More info)
1915 – D.W. Griffith’s controversial film ‘The Birth of a Nation’ premieres in Los Angeles (More info)

Here’s a look at some interesting events that took place on this day in history:
1926 – Carter G. Woodson founds Negro History Week, which later evolved into Black History Month (More info)
1940 – The second full length animated Walt Disney film, ‘Pinocchio,’ premieres (More info)
